Powerful Ways to Overcome Intrusive Thoughts
Intrusive thoughts can feel overwhelming, but they don’t have to control your life. By acknowledging these thoughts without judgment and redirecting your focus, you can break the cycle. Techniques like challenging the thought with logic, practicing mindfulness, and using visualization can help you regain control and find peace. If these thoughts persist, seeking support from a therapist can provide additional tools to manage them effectively. It’s time to take back your mental clarity and start living more freely.

5 Small Shifts to Start Living Mindfully
Mindful living isn’t just a trend—it’s a research-backed approach that focuses on being present, aware, and compassionate toward yourself. Instead of going through life on autopilot, mindful living encourages us to observe each moment with intention. By doing this, we can break free from constant worry or stress and reconnect with what truly matters to us.
